How to use a self directed IRA to buy crypto?

You can only invest in cryptocurrencies with self-directed IRAs. You can have a self-directed IRA that mimics the tax structure of a traditional or Roth IRA, but unlike traditional and Roth IRAs, these accounts give you greater authority over which investments go into your retirement account.

Internal Revenue Service (IRS) rules mean that you cannot contribute cryptocurrency directly into your Roth individual retirement account (Roth IRA), but there appears to be no rule about adding crypto to your Roth IRA via purchase. How to use a self directed IRA to buy crypto

Build and fund a meaningful standalone IRA with a ward-style retirement plan.
Form and register an exclusive LLC that is 100% used by the IRA and therefore enjoys the same favorable tax status as all IRAs.
Using funds from the IRA, the LLC opens a business account (IRA LLC is too often referred to as an “IRA checkbook”).
